Municipal music school – Can Marqués

Music and heritage at the service of the community

The Municipal School of Music of Llinars del Vallès is one of the main drivers of the cultural life of the municipality. Beyond its educational function, it stands out for being a space open to creativity and participation, with activities aimed at audiences of all ages. It is located in Can Marquès, an old farmhouse linked to the Can Gomita estate, which was renovated with a project by the architect Álvaro Siza. The new building, which maintains original elements, combines architectural heritage and contemporary design. It includes teaching spaces, an auditorium named after Josep Martí i Cristià and a small arboretum with monumental tree species.

Historically, the house has been given various names—such as Can Moix or Can Moix Cremat—and at the beginning of the 20th century it was transformed into a summer residence by the Marquès family. Uninhabited for decades, it finally passed into the hands of the City Council, which promoted its rehabilitation as a music center.

The school, managed by the Amics de la Unió organization, offers instrumental and vocal training, individual and collective, for all ages and levels, and promotes the link with the territory through concerts, workshops and meetings. Highlights include auditions and musical evenings, instrumental meetings, the Santa Cecília charity concert and the Christmas and end-of-year choir school concerts, among many other activities that are organized throughout the year.

With a unique architectural environment and a stable programming, the facility becomes an accessible space for the enjoyment of music and a key piece for the culture and creativity of Llinars.
